Following the success ofHouse of the Dragonseason 1 and 2, people are undoubtedly excited for the upcoming installments. But guess who’s more excited about the show? None other than the author himself, George R.R. Martin. According to his Q&A during an interview with Penguin, Martin expressed his excitement for certain scenes from his storyline to pop up on screen.

Addressing fans’ questions about which part of hisFire & Bloodsource material he wants to get depicted on screen, George R.R. Martin spoke of the very sequence that fans have been dreading. Yes, theBattle Above the God’s Eyethat’s expected to kill both Daemon Targaryen and Aemond Targaryen, is what Martin is eagerly waiting for.
George R.R. Martin is excited to seeBattle Above the God’s Eyegetting depicted on screen
WithHouse of the Dragonpreparing to start filming season 3 in 2025, we came across an old Q&A video of the man who started it all, George R.R. Martin himself. In the 2022 interview posted byPenguin, Martin can be heard addressing his excitement for the HBO prequel and speaking about his expectations from the show.

Meanwhile, reading a questionnaire card that asked him about which scene fromFire & Bloodhe’s waiting to get adapted into the show,George R.R. Martinresponded with one of the most iconic and heart-pounding scenes. As per the interview, Martin claimed to be eagerly awaiting the moment whenHouse of the Dragonbrings to life theBattle Above the God’s Eye.
What scene from Fire & Blood are you most excited to see brought to the screen? Ughh… well, yeah the battle over the god’s eye.

Considering how this dramatic showdown, as described in hisFire & Bloodnovel, is one of the most anticipated moments in the Targaryen saga—an explosive clash between Daemon and Aemond Targaryen—George R.R. Martin was undoubtedly right to pick it as his favorite. However, considering the outcome of the battle, it’s also one of the scenes that fans are dreading about.
Fans ofFire & Bloodhave been dreading facing Daemon and Aemond’s potential demise
While Martin might be excited about the action and drama of theBattle Above the God’s Eye,fans ofFire & Bloodhave a very different reaction. For those who have read the book and know what’s coming, there’s an undeniable sense of dread looming over season 3. As per the source material, the final battle features dragons soaring through the sky, with Daemon and Aemond Targaryen having a deadly confrontation.
“It would certainly make their final confrontation more dramatic”: House of the Dragon Can Breathe Life Into the Weirdest Aemond Targaryen Fan-Fic That Will Upset Book Fans But is Absolutely Plausible
Getting into the details, the scene begins with Alys watching Battle Above the Gods Eye from the Kingspyre Tower of Harrenhal. Thereafter, in the dramatic sequence, Daemon rides his dragon Caraxes to face off against Aemond and his dragon Vhagar. As the battle commences, the clash between the dragons illuminates the skies of God’s Eye with dragonfire, while simultaneously lighting up the lake below.
The fight starts with the two dragons attacking each other, wherein Caraxes strikes Vhagar’s neck, leading the latter to retaliate by attacking his belly. Meanwhile, as the dragons duel between themselves, Daemon jumps from Caraxes’ back onto Vhagar, and in a dramatic moment shoves his sword into Aemond’s empty eye socket.

This leads Daemon and Aemond Targaryen to fall from the sky, and presumably die in the battle, followed by Caraxes and Vhagar’s fall to death. Therefore, considering how two of the most powerful Targaryen men are set to mark a thrilling battle, it would undoubtedly be epic for George R.R. Martin to see his words transform into imagery. However, for fans, while they are excited for the thrilling moment, they are also dreading the tragic end.
